The Queen of Soul will pay a little respect to Adele and others on new album!

Aretha Franklin will throw her signature voice on songs from Adele, Barbra Streisand and the late Donna Summer for her upcoming cover album.

According to Jim Farber, The Queen of Soul has teamed up with music industry veteran Clive Davis for the as-yet-untitled project, which will feature Aretha’s renditions of songs by powerful female artists.

The tracklist includes Adele’s “Rolling in the Deep,” Summer’s “Last Dance,” “People” by Streisand, and Gladys Knight’s “Midnight Train to Georgia.”

Adele has previously paid tribute to Aretha, covering “You Make Me Feel Like A Natural Woman”.

Franklin is currently working on the record with Babyface and Outkast star Andre 3000.

She tells the New York Daily News, “It’s wonderful, wonderful music.”

Aretha also says she’s interested in writing an updated autobiography, after penning a best-selling memoir that was published 25 years ago. She tells the newspaper that she feels it’s time “for another one,” adding, “I will talk to some of the literary agents about that.”
